‘Thief’ takes own mug shot

This alleged mugger’s vanity did him in.

A man who swiped a Samsung Galaxy smartphone from a 16-year-old boy decided to snap a self-portrait (pictured) using the stolen gizmo, police said.

Albert Wilson, 19, and five accomplices surrounded the victim at Southern Boulevard and East 175th Street at around 9:50 p.m. Saturday, ordering him to hand over the phone, cops added.

But the boy had the device programmed to automatically send him e-mails of every photo taken — netting him a picture of the accused thief, cops said.

The image allowed police to identify and nab Wilson.

He was charged with robbery, possession of stolen property and possession of a controlled substance.
